So yeah, I got the .iso from my disc (thanks to CFG USB Loader), ripped filles from it with Wiimms WBFS Tool. I replaced ONLY some of announcer's lines. When I play, some SFX are absent. For example, Kirby's recovery move and Sonic's victory quotes are quiet. What to do? I can deal with it, but I'd like to hear 'em. If that matters, I'm a PAL Riivolution user.

    You may have made the .brsar file too large. I had a similar issue when I was first editing some of Ike's voices. The sound clips I was putting in were too big and so Ike lost all his sfx and Marth's sfx were affected too. I would try getting a new .brsar file (make sure it is the PAL version). If you feel the new voice clips are important, try using audacity to lower the size of the file through cutting out unused space and changing the quality of the file when you export the file (ctrl+p). Audacity may not be the only program that can do this, of course.
